Careful Considerations for Specific Fabrics and Projects
While the Poppy Flower is generally versatile, there are some situations where extra care is needed. For example, when using it on stretchy fabric or dense stitch areas, it's important to use the right stabilizer to ensure the design holds up well. Additionally, for detailed corners and tiny lettering, checking the stitch density and thread color contrast is crucial to maintain clarity and prevent puckering.

Practical Tips for Embroidery Designers
- Test the design on scrap fabric first to ensure it stitches cleanly and looks as expected.
- Check thread color contrast to make sure the design stands out and complements the fabric.
- Review stitch density to avoid overly dense areas that might cause issues on certain fabrics.
- Confirm hoop size to ensure the design fits properly and can be stitched without distortion.
- Inspect small details to make sure they are clear and well-defined, especially on smaller projects.
- Test it in black and white mockups to see how the design holds up without color, which can be useful for digital previews and printable mockups.
- Compare light and dark fabric backgrounds to see how the design looks in different contexts.
- Use proper stabilizer to support the fabric and maintain the design's integrity, especially on stretchy or thin fabrics.
- Check whether the design works for both personal and commercial projects and confirm licensing before selling finished items or digital products.
